拼多多学霸批 大数据岗位面经
作者:老师好我是徐同学
链接:https://www.nowcoder.com/discuss/230498?source_id=discuss_experience_nctrack&channel=-1
来源:牛客网
自我介绍
1.spark广播变量的实现和原理。
2.大数据量,广播变量和通过形参传递的区别
3.spark reducebykey具体实现过程
4.stage划分
5.宽依赖、窄依赖区别
6.kafka中consumer和consumer group有什么区别,为什么会有consumer group的概念
7.kafka高性能的实现机制
8.redis用过哪些数据结构?zset底层实现
9.用那种语言 stackoverflow有哪些情况
10.final关键字可以修饰哪些?final修饰基本类型、方法、类的作用
11.String是线程安全的?
12.关系型数据库用过吗?索引的作用?索引的实现
13.数据库索引为什么用B+树而不用AVL、红黑树
14.算法题 查找数组的中位数 O(n)